Output e70e85cf038cb2732a09c17caffebc06a5d4d149583b32f37243873aa9f53fa0:1

value
20067240
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e703f95a360949016404208a406b524d2fec7a3347822fd8cb7dfe8b4d497006
address
bc1puupljk3kp9yszeqyyz9yq66jf5h7c73ng7pzlkxt0hlgkn2fwqrq58w43k
transaction
e70e85cf038cb2732a09c17caffebc06a5d4d149583b32f37243873aa9f53fa0
confirmations
132
spent
false